Strategic Salesforce Code Refactoring: Addressing Technical Debt Globally

In the dynamic world of Salesforce development, organizations confront a constant challenge: managing technical debt. This accumulated burden, often resulting from rapid implementation cycles and evolving business needs, can hinder agility and long-term sustainability. Strategic Salesforce code refactoring emerges as a crucial approach to proactively address this issue on a global scale. By systematically analyzing existing codebases, identifying potential bottlenecks, and implementing well-defined improvements, organizations can mitigate technical debt, fostering a more robust and scalable platform for future growth.

  • Employing automated tools and best practices for code quality assurance
  • Promoting a culture of continuous improvement within development teams
  • Focusing refactoring efforts on high-impact areas with significant dependencies
